Bearcats build 40-10 lead, cruise to 12th consecutive victory

GREENWOOD – The Lander women's basketball team built a 40-10 lead in the second quarter and cruised to its 12th consecutive victory, 86-46, over Peach Belt Conference rival Georgia College Wednesday night at Horne Arena.

The Bearcats improved to 16-3 overall, 11-0 in the PBC to match their best start in the league since the 2011-12 season.

The Bobcats fell to 5-14, 2-9.

It was the fewest points the Bearcats have allowed all season, eclipsing the 47 given up against Erskine on Nov. 14, and the fewest points Lander has allowed to a PBC opponent since a 73-44 victory over UNC Pembroke Feb. 6, 2017.

"We backed off the pressure a little bit and just focused on playing good defense," said head coach Kevin Pederson. "I thought our starters did a great job of coming in and making them work without giving them anything, play without using their hands. That got us off to a nice start."

Dailey led Lander with 22 points, making 11 of 14 shots from the floor while leading the team with eight rebounds. Dailey hit seven of eight shots in the first half for 14 points. She had more baskets in the first half than the entire Georgia College team (six).

The Bearcats had five players bunched between nine and 11 points. Harris scored 11 points while Sarah Crews added 10 points on four of five shooting while pacing Lander with five steals.

Zamiya Passmore scored nine points for the Bearcats while leading the team with six assists and adding three steals.

Miriam Recarte came off the Lander bench to score nine points, making three of three attempts from 3-point range while blocking five shots.

Jakiyah Parker added a career-high nine points for the Bearcats, all in the fourth quarter.

Makaila Cange had seven rebounds for Lander while Recarte grabbed six boards. Recarte and Quin'De'Ja Hamilton added four assists apiece for the Bearcats.

DeLayne Rotolo led Georgia College with 14 points, making four of five from behind the arc. Teammate Sarah Plemons was the game's top rebounder with 11.

Lander built a 21-6 lead after one period as Dailey was 5-for-5 from the floor, totaling 10 points. Passmore scored all nine of her points in the quarter with a pair of 3-point baskets and a three-point play.

The Bobcats were only two of 17 shooting in the first period while Lander made nine of 17.

Harris made three 3s while Cierra Revelle and Recarte each added one as the Bearcats opened the second quarter with a 19-4 run, building a 40-10 lead with 4:18 left.

Lander led 46-19 at halftime. The Bearcats were 19 of 34 shooting in the first half (56 percent) while Georgia College was only 6 of 30 (20 percent).

Dailey hit the 20-point mark with 4:20 left in the third quarter when her layup gave Lander a 54-24 advantage. Hamilton's 3 increased the lead to 62-27 with 1:45 left in the third.

After missing their first 11 shots from behind the arc, Rotolo finally hit a trey for the Bobcats with 34 seconds left in the third.

The Bearcats led 64-30 going into the final quarter.

Parker and Recarte each added 3s as Lander stretched its lead to 72-36 early in the fourth.

Parker's step-back jumper increased the Bearcat advantage to 84-39 with 2:57 left.
